30 Alternatives to “I Look Forward to Talking to You” (With Examples)

1. I’m eager to discuss this with you.

“I’m eager to discuss this project with you in more detail next week.”

2. Can’t wait to connect.

“Can’t wait to connect during the team meeting!”

3. I’m excited to chat with you.

“I’m excited to chat with you about the new opportunity.”

4. Looking forward to our conversation.

“Looking forward to our conversation tomorrow afternoon.”

5. Eager to hear your thoughts.

“I’m eager to hear your thoughts on the proposal.”

6. I anticipate our discussion.

“I anticipate our discussion on the project goals.”

7. I am keen to talk with you.

“I am keen to talk with you about the next steps.”

8. Excited about our upcoming meeting.

“I’m excited about our upcoming meeting next Thursday.”

9. I’m enthusiastic about speaking with you.

“I’m enthusiastic about speaking with you regarding the new collaboration.”

10. Anxious to touch base.

“I’m anxious to touch base and get your input.”

11. I look forward to our dialogue.

“I look forward to our dialogue concerning the merger details.”

12. I await your reply with great interest.

“I await your reply with great interest regarding the proposal.”

13. Anticipating our upcoming conversation.

“Anticipating our upcoming conversation about the quarterly results.”

14. I’m prepared to discuss this further.

“I’m prepared to discuss this further at your convenience.”

15. I welcome the opportunity to speak with you.

“I welcome the opportunity to speak with you about the upcoming project.”

16. Talk soon!

“Talk soon! Can’t wait to catch up.”

17. Catch you later.

“Catch you later—looking forward to it!”

18. Excited to hear from you.

“Excited to hear from you whenever you’re free.”

19. Can’t wait to chat.

“Can’t wait to chat and hear all about your trip!”

20. Let’s catch up soon.

“Let’s catch up soon and share some updates!”

How to Choose the Best Alternative

When picking the right phrase, consider:

  • Your relationship with the recipient: Formal vs. informal

  • The context of the conversation: Business vs. personal

  • The urgency or tone you want to convey: Excited, serious, casual
